Elyounoussi has an ‘agreement’ to join Besiktas – this means Saints must keep Boufal

Besiktas have an ‘agreement’ with Mohamed Elyounoussi, according to Turkish news outlet Ajansspor, and the Norwegian winger’s exit should mean that Sofiane Boufal is set to stay at Southampton.

Ralph Hasenhuttl has a plethora of wide options at his disposal heading into the new season, and it seems he is willing to let one depart.

Elyounoussi, who was also linked with Stoke City on Monday, appears to be nearing a move to Besiktas, with Ajansspor claiming that the Super Lig outfit are determined to strengthen their options on the left-hand side.

With Elyounoussi seemingly heading out the door, keeping Boufal at the club is now something that should be done. He has looked sharp in pre-season, and his natural ability far exceeds that of his Saints teammate.

Boufal made two appearances in friendly outings – in wins against Feyenoord and FC Koln – and may well have put himself in Hasenhuttl’s thinking. He worked hard, showed the flair and trickery that have become synonymous with his style of play, and added a real attacking threat to the performances.

Elyounoussi, simply put, has seldom displayed these qualities at Southampton. In his first campaign in English football, he was hugely ineffective, and as such, fell out of favour under both Mark Hughes and Hasenhuttl.

A move to Turkey could do him good. Besiktas are evidently keen to recruit him and he will hope to revitalise himself this term, irrespective of where he is playing his football.

Should Elyounoussi complete this switch, though, it is clear that keeping hold of Boufal for the upcoming Premier League season would be a smart choice for Southampton.
